Faults we see most often in Bend

Black specks on clean dishes
Degraded gasket rubber or biofilm shedding from the drain hose in Bend units.
Cycle takes far longer than it used to
A scaled heating element makes the machine wait for a temperature it cannot reach.
Standing water in the base
A blocked filter or a kinked drain hose. Rarely a pump failure in Bend homes under ten years old.
White film on glassware
moderately hard water at 4 gpg leaves carbonate on every surface it dries on. Common in Bend year-round.
Sour or musty smell
Trapped food in the sump plus a damp gasket — the top complaint from Deschutes County callers.

What a Bend deep clean includes

Heating element polish

Scale lifted off the element so Bend cycles heat to temperature instead of running long and cold.

Interior tub polish

Stainless or polymer tub walls cleared of the grey film Deschutes County homeowners usually mistake for permanent staining.

Gasket & seal sanitizing

Targets the mildew line the West climate encourages around the door of Bend units.

Door and detergent cup service

Dispenser flap and hinge cleaned so tablets release mid-cycle rather than sitting in the base.

Spray arm de-clogging

Jets cleared of food debris and light scale so pressure reaches the top rack again across all 6 weekly loads.

Drain line check

Hose and air gap inspected — the usual cause of standing water in Deschutes County kitchens.

Do I need a water softener in Bend, OR?+

At around 4 gpg, Bend water is manageable without a whole-home softener; a rinse aid plus annual descaling is normally enough. Your technician will tell you honestly, since they do not sell softeners.

Is professional cleaning better than a store-bought tablet in Bend?+

Tablets only touch what the water reaches. They cannot lift the filter out, clear the sump, or scrub the 4 gpg crust off spray-arm jets in a Bend kitchen. Use tablets between visits; use a technician when performance has already dropped.
